Alex Pilon in Thunder Bay got a $24K tax refund deposit by mistake—before filing his taxes—and returned it immediately. Now, a year and a half later, his CRA account is locked, and he’s still waiting on the $3,300 he’s legally owed. Despite contacting CRA, spending hours on hold, and even reaching out to his MP, delays persist. Over 3,500 complaints surged last year, with CRA admitting staff shortages and backlogs are slowing things down. The Taxpayers’ Ombudsperson is stepping in to ensure fair recourse, but Alex feels stuck—waiting for his own money while the system seems to work against him.
